We suffer from battery anxiety – Oppland Arbeiderblad

Vacation memories shared with your smartphone. As long as the battery lasts.

One in four Norwegians fear namely the smartphone to run out of power holiday, according to a recent survey.

Replaces camera

In the holiday season gets smart phone has much to do. Four of the 10 have smart phone as the only camera on summer holidays.

The problem is that the downloaded many photos from social media, and then used much of the phone’s battery capacity.

The producers are experiencing now that charging becomes an increasingly important attribute, and work continuously to develop new charging capabilities.

– Smart Phone is gaining new uses and applications. When we snapping lots of photos and records them on Facebook and snapchat, it goes more battery capacity than SMS and voice, says marketing manager Tommy Jensen in Samsung Norway.

He stressed that fast charging can become the new standard in the industry to remedy the battery guzzling apps.

Not postcards anymore

snapchat breathe now also the familiar and beloved prospectus card in the back: 27 percent of users send holiday greeting from snapchat against 29 percent who still sends short, the survey shows.

Women are more fearful than men to run out of power on your mobile nationwide – one in five men against one of three women have battery anxiety.

Women are also using social media on their mobile phone more actively than men. Half of the women, compared with four out of ten men, putting social media as the highest priority in mobile use. (ANB)
